Landscape Contractors in 77282 Houston, TX

2 businesses found


M & M Landscape Design

Po Box 820188 , 77282
Phone: (281) 330-5849

I B Landscape Svc Inc

PO.BOX 821128 , 77282
Phone: (281) 597-1129